Abstract:
These data contain floodplains identified on US Federal Emergency Management Agency (FEMA) FIRM's. The FIRM's are not georeferenced, nor do they appear to use a known projection such as UTM. Georeferencing for automation in a GIS was accomplished through manual overlay of reference features in GIS format such as roads, polygonal water shorelines, and stream centerlines. Floodplains are identified along rivers, streams, lakes, ponds, and wetlands. These data identify possible flood-prone areas, but they do not constitute a delineation of floodplain boundaries. These data represent a starting-point for floodplain mapping in the GIS environment. They are however, an identification of floodplains and not a delineation of floodplain boundaries for 100- and 500-year events. These data require refinement and correction, or complete regeneration in a georeferenced format. The data indicate in what general areas lands likely to be flooded lie, but they do not constitute a floodplain boundary delineation. They should be used with caution, bearing in mind they could be highly inaccurate in some locations. Finally, only the FEMA FIRM's are the official floodplain maps; not these data. Therefore site-specific determinations using these data is inappropriate; site-specific determinations should be done using the source FIRM(s), site inspections, interviews of people who witnessed historic floods, and if needed, hydrologic engineering studies.

Use_Constraints:
These data do not comprise the official FEMA floodplain maps, and hence these data are not suitable for determining flood insurance policies or premiums, or for financial institution lending policies or practices. These data should not be used without also consulting the source FEMA Flood Insurance Rate map(s). These data represent an identification of possible flood-risk areas, but do not constitute a delineation of flood-risk area boundaries. FEMA Flood Insurance Rate Maps are not georeferenced in a coordinate system. While every effort was made to precisely transfer the linework into a coordinate system for automation, inaccuracies exist in these data. Hence these data should not be considered derived from engineering studies or surveys. There is no warranty implied as to accuracy or precision of these data, or for a a particular use. Attribute_Accuracy_Report:
FIRM's identify areas subject to flooding based upon hydrologic and hydraulic analyses. Floodplain designation is given in terms of the likelihood or risk that an area will be inundated. This is because FEMA developed FIRM's to assist insurance underwriters in writing policies for property owners in flood-prone areas. In terms of land use regulation by municipalities, the studies which accompany FIRM development state that FIRM's are "designed to assist communities in developing sound flood plain management measures." No other detail or caveats are given beyond this statement.
Hydrologic analyses used historic flood information to establish peak discharge-frequency and elevation-frequency relationships at selected recurrence intervals for flood sources in the study community. Hydraulic analyses measured and modelled the characteristics of flood sources to provide estimates of the elevations of floods at at selected recurrence intervals.
For inland areas such as Vermont, three types of flood plains, or Flood Insurance Zones are identified. Zone A is areas flooded by an 100-year event (a 100-year recurrence interval). Zone B is the additional area outside of Zone A that is flooded by a 500-year event. Zone C are areas of minimal flooding. In any given year there is a 1% (1 in 100) chance that an area in Zone A will be flooded; this risk rises to 40% for a 50-year period, and to 60% for a 90-year period. In any given year there is a 0.2% chance that an area in Zone B will be flooded.
Areas in Zone A are commonly referred to as 100-year flood- plains, and those in Zone B are called 500-year flood- plains. Note that Zone B is the additional area above Zone A in elevation that would be flooded by a 500-year event; in actuality a 500-year floodplain includes all of the 100-year floodplain, as Zone A is flooded with five-times greater frequency than Zone B. The zone designations are contained in the ZONE item in the PAT.
There is also an occasional Zone D, areas where the flood risk was not determined. These area areas not studied, and hence can be considered missing data - unknown flood risk. In Chittenden County the single Zone D are is the UVM Research Forest in Jericho.
For insurance applications, flood zones are further differentiated with ratings which correspond to Flood Hazard Factors (FHF's) used by insurance underwriters in insurance rate tables. Shown as numbers appended onto the ZONE on FIRM's, this rating (HAZARD in the .PAT) is a relative measure of the variablity flood water level between a 10- and 100-year event. (If HAZARD is blank (missing) on the FIRM's, it indicates that this rating was not determined. Letter HAZARD codes indicate variations on not determining the rating.) The higher the HAZARD number, greater the flood elevation difference between the 10 and 100-year flood events. A low HAZARD number means that the water level of a 100-year flood is not that much greater than that reached in a 10-year flood. Since flood water level elevation is determined by stream channel shape, watershed and floodway topography, the HAZARD rating will vary with location along river or stream.
An insurance underwriter will use the HAZARD number and ZONE to derive a FHF (Flood Hazard Factor). The FHF is used in insurance rate tables to derive policy premiums. FHF's increment up by 5 starting with A1 (i.e. ZONE = A and HAZARD = 1), as shown below.
ZONE/HAZARD FHF A1 005 A2 010 A3 015 . . A10 050 etc. etc.
Since FIRM's identify 100-year floodplains, HAZARD or FHF provide a measure of the likelihood of flooding in 10-year events, which have a 10% chance of occurring in a given year. A lower FHF rating indicates that a larger portion of the 100-year floodplain area will be inundated by a 10-year event. For insurance underwriters, a lower FHF equates to a greater chance of having to pay a policy holder for flood damages, as 10-year flood events occur with ten times greater frequency than 100-year events. FHF designations can be found in the HAZARD item in the PAT.
The numerical flood elevation difference relate to FHF as follows. If the flood elevation difference between the 10- and 100-year events is 0.7 foot, the FHF is 005 (HAZARD = 1). When the difference is 1.4 feet, the FHF is 015 (HAZARD = 3), and for an elevation difference of 5.0 feet, the FHF rises to 050 (HAZARD = 10).

Horizontal_Positional_Accuracy_Report:
FIRM's must be georeferenced prior to automation in a GIS, that is the maps must be put into a coordinate system. The methodology employed takes great liberty in this step. It was hoped that since USGS topographic quadrangles are in the Universal Transverse Mercator (UTM) projection, the FIRM's would use the same. This was found to not be the case. The FIRM's appear to be projection-less, or arbitrary.
The methodology is as follows. Mylar overlay plots of Vermont State Plane (NAD27) GIS data were produced at the FIRM map scale. Roads, rail, political boundaries, and surface waters were plotted, and were used to orient the overlay to the same features shown on FIRM's. The floodplain boundaries could then be traced onto the mylars. Since the overlay plots also included a 500-meter Vermont State Plane grid, the overlays could then be registered, and the FIRM linework digitized directly into State Plane meters.
Road and rail lines came from 1:5000 orthophotos. Political boundaries came from a variety of sources. Surface water data were a problem because Chittenden County lacks reliable data. Existing stream centerline data are of questionable accuracy and precision and could not be used for this project. Therefore stream centerlines appearing on a FIRM were digitized from 1:24000 USGS topographic quadrangles for use on the mylar overlays. For polygonal water, either 1:20000 orthophoto or 1:5000 orthophoto water was used. The FIRM's themselves were at a variety of scales, ranging from 1:4800 to 1:12000 (see FLP.MAPS).
The State Plane data does not overlay FIRM features with any degree of precision. Overlay and floodplain boundary transferral was done section-by-section, with reorient- ation, backing-up or advancing forward along a river occurring every 8-12 inches at plot scale. Hence flood zones were stretched, shrunk, or pulled relative to the source FIRM. Care was taken to minimize this by giving the most reliable reference features the most weight. More reliable reference points on the FIRM's are points where hydrogists/engineers studied or tied into to calculate flow rating coefficients and to estimate flood elevations. These are typically features near the flood-source water body such as roads, and also include elevation reference marks (RM's), bridges and culverts. Features far from the floodplain and political boundaries were given little weight.
Mapping of floodplains by FEMA was done on a town-by-town basis, which resulted in two shortcomings with the FIRM maps. First, Towns were asked to participate in the mapping process. By this it is presumed that Towns were asked to contribute money to the project, and all but 3 Chittenden County towns participated. For the non- participating Towns of Hinesburg, St. George, and Westford, the mapping quality is not as detailed and tends to be done at smaller scales. Specifically, the maps for these three Towns are rough and floodplains are very approximate. Mapping quality and source scales are documented in FLP.MAPS for each set of Town maps. (Also note that while Buels Gore is not mapped, supporting documentation was found stating that no flood-prone areas were identified in Buels Gore.) The second problem is that Town FIRM maps were not edgematched one to another. Therefore floodplains begin or end on Town boundaries in these data.
Other problems arose in transferal of FIRM linework to Vermont State Plane coordinates. There were instances where the State Plane reference surface water data did not fall within the corresponding FIRM floodplain at all. Overlay orientation would have been so excessive that the resulting linework would be arbitrary. Except for major water features, the FIRM floodplain was drafted as shown, resulting the the corresponding USGS stream going outside the floodplain. For major water features, such Lake Iroquois in Williston, the floodplain was drafted by eye to match that on the FIRM relative to the water feature using the orthophoto or USGS water feature. As noted above, occasionally a floodplain identified on one town FIRM stops at the town boundary and is not continued on the abutting town's FIRM. For these, dummy arcs were added to close polygons. If the dummy arc was a political boundary, it received a SOURCE code of TB or COUNTY. Notes were entered into FLP.NOTES describing all such problem areas.
Finally, the arc SOURCE code uses a DUMMY value. This was used to divide two HAZARD areas within a given ZONE, such as dividing zone A4 from zone A8. Arcs dividing two different ZONEs, such as A from B, are coded SOURCE = FIRM. Any exceptions are described in FLP.NOTES.
